>The "human-approach" is to see that the wK has no squares to move to and this is
>an evaluation issue. It's probably not easy to implement into a program (if at
>all) but it would probably be a great step forward...

Good point. If, in a position, there is only one piece that has legal moves,
there is a serious danger of stalemate, esp. if that piece is a queen or rook.
This certainly could be evaluated easily.
